I want to start a career that my parents won't let me do. What should I do?

Is what you do something you love? Would you identify it as one of your passions? Then ignore your parents and do what you want to do.I was you a long time ago. I wanted to be an actor and voice over actor. I could cry on cue and make people laugh from my skits. Then I'd be grounded. That's right. I was grounded for acting.I loved to draw. And people said that I was very talented already before I was 5 years old.The arts were calling me, even before I can remember.Then my family, being the typical traditional Asian family, sat me down and told me I was forbidden to do arts “because there's no money in art.” My choices were business or science.The hypocrisy of my family was what made things confusing. See, every person in my father’s side were artists: oil painters to be specific. And they were really talented. So for them to forbid me from going into the arts was like them strangling my “soul.”I thought we’re supposed to look up to our parents for guidance as they're the ones who know what's best. I thought they had my best interest in mind when they decided in my future.I was wrong.I took sciences in school. I hated it.I took sciences in college. I barely graduated with a C-.I took Medical Laboratoy Sciences Technology and even though I graduated with honours, I hated it. I worked in the hospital and private labs for a decade. Every day was killing me inside.I went back to school and followed my dreams. I hadn't felt more alive since being a little kid. But I fell ill and I didn't have it in me to stay on the path.I love painting and people have given me positive reception. I play the drums and I enjoy doing it. I'm not good, but that's not the point.Parents aren't always right and they don't always do things that are best for you. They maybe living vicariously through you, and that's wrong.Your life, your passion, your education.Life is much more than chasing riches and not all riches is money.

Should you choose your career over love?

This will be one of the toughest choices of your life. Careers and love fulfill us in different but important ways. Having a solid career gives us a sense of accomplishment and self worth. Many people develop their entire identity based upon what they do. Then there are those who measure their identities based love and support of a partner.

While your partner is that part of your life that keeps you happy, a dream career opportunity does not come around often. So if you haven't established a successful career yet, it looks like it's best to choose your job over your relationship. You don't work throughout college for love, you do it for your dream job. You prepared yourself to achieve your goals, and the opportunity has finally come. Many people who are freshly graduated from college take months, and even years, to find that one career they studied hard for. Now that career has come to you, and making you extremely lucky.

You have the rest of your life to prepare for a family and be with your loved one. But you only prepare once for that chance of the ideal career. Otherwise, if you turn this down, you'll wait a lot longer for the next career opportunity that might not even be as good. Don't you want to have your career settled before settling with a family anyway?
